Strange behavior with SU10 update - issue with Gaming Services

On the day of the SU10 release I started MSFS 2020 expecting the sim to insist on the update - but it didn’t. So, I decided to go make sure that Gaming Services was updated in the Microsoft Store.

When I tried to update Gaming Services, I got a message: “Something happened on our end”. I tried canceling and retrying several times, but nothing changed.

I rebooted, then tried again, but the same thing happened. So, I decided to run the game again. That’s when it got weird.

The tile I use in the Start grid to run the game resulted in it opening Microsoft Store, and going directly to the MS Store page for Gaming Services and the associated reviews. The game would not start even when I tried going directly to the .exe file. So, I gave up for the night.

The next day I tried again, and it got REALLY weird. Not only did I get the same error message for Gaming Services - I also discovered that MSFS 2020 was COMPLETELY REMOVED from my PC. The Start grid tile was gone, it was no longer listed in my Start programs, and the game folder was removed. Concerned, I went to my MS Store Library, and my content was listed - with the cloud download icon. It had also deleted my Community_OLD folder, which I had renamed ahead of time in anticipation of the update. This means all my PMDG stuff was blown out with no warning.

I downloaded the main game, and the ownership proof, but when I tried to run the Premium Deluxe download, it did nothing. So I checked to see if the game was runnable, and it was - so I ran it, and it showed the mandatory update screen. The Start list link for the game was back, but the Start grid tile was still missing.

After downloading and installing the sim content, I got my mods put back, but it was like they were somehow still there, and just needed repair (PMDG mods).

Now, in-game, the controls will not map properly, the yoke in the PMDG 737 displays crooked (permanently turned to the left), and the other flight controls are in various states of disarray. I deleted all my control mappings, and started fresh, but the control setups aren’t behaving normally. My MFG Crosswind pedals show up in the control settings, but after initially mapping them, they stop showing movement in the setup area, and in game, they have limited effect, or no effect.

It appears that the sim was somehow corrupted during the process of updating Gaming Services, and it is now not possible to fly anything, even the core airplanes. I’d love to get some help on this or hear from anyone else who has experienced similar problems.
